DEARBORN, Mich. -- (Business Wire)
Ford today appoints data science and analytics expert Paul Ballew as
executive director and chief data and analytics officer, further
building its team of experts to help better understand consumer behavior
and help speed development of the mobility, connectivity and autonomous
driving innovations that will improve people’s lives.
Ford is accelerating its investment and research into data science and
analytics as the foundation of its focus on innovation. The goal is to
better anticipate customers’ wants and needs as Ford implements its Blueprint
for Mobility and its One Ford plan for profitable growth.
“We are committed to making people’s lives better through innovations on
mobility, connectivity, autonomous vehicles, performance and the
customer experience,” said Ford President and CEO Mark Fields. “Taking
big data and analytics to the next level inside Ford connects all of
this work and is a key part of our drive for innovation in every part of
our business.”
In the new role, Ballew will lead the company’s data and analytic
efforts globally, establishing an enterprise-wide vision for analytics
and integrating all of Ford’s research, analytics, processes, standards,
tools and partner engagement. He will report to Bob Shanks, executive
vice president and chief financial officer. The appointment is effective
Jan. 5, 2015.
Ballew most recently was global chief data, insights and analytics
officer at Dun and Bradstreet. Previously, he spent 20 years in business
and the auto industry in various senior executive positions researching
and analyzing consumer behavior, including at the Federal Reserve, J.D.
Power and General Motors. While at Nationwide Insurance, Ballew built
the first analytics organization in financial services, transforming the
way the company interacted with customers across the entire organization.
Ford already has an award-winning analytics team. Last year, Ford was
awarded the prestigious INFORMS Prize from the Institute for Operations
Research and the Management Sciences for using data science and
predictive analytics to improve overall operations and performance.
Ford uses analytics widely, including in its research, product
development, manufacturing, supply chain, marketing and sales, finance,
purchasing, information technology and human resources functions.
